Mendocino Transit Authority pays its employees an average of $98,909 per year. The average salary at Mendocino Transit Authority range from $86,458 to $113,233 per year. It's important to remember that these are overall averages, actual salaries vary significantly based on specific job titles, years of experience, skills and location.
The salary at Mendocino Transit Authority is higher than its peer company. The average annual salary at Mendocino Transit Authority is $98,909, or an hourly wage of $48, in comparison to Precise Solutions which pays $96,535 per year or $46 per hour.
The higher-paying job at Mendocino Transit Authority, according to our data, include Director, Human Resources (avg. $165,026 per year), General Manager (avg. $134,047 per year), and Manager, Operations (avg. $105,360 per year).
